For various reasons the car has not been driven much for the last 3 years. That changed 4 months ago. I've had a tune up, brake service, battery replaced, belts changed in last 3 months. All as part of routine maintenance except the battery/terminals which were corroded.

Now for some reason, starting today the airbag, brake, oil, lights come on and stay on. I had 1200.00 in maintenance and replacements done 6 weeks ago in order to AVOID problems and now this??? What could be causing this?:confused:
jhc
 
Here is an update... After turning the car on to idle while I checked under the hood, it died. Now won't turnover at all. It iappears the battery is dead and this is the second new battery in 3 months!!!!

if you have not figured out your problem here is an idea. Check your alternator if you do not know how to do this your local auto parts store can help you do this.
